Beauty Q&A...

From Claire: Since starting Bikram yoga, where I sweat beyond human comprehension, I have developed an uneven skin surface on my forehead, in particular. I wonder whether others who work out and sweat have a similar situation. I'm guessing it's something to do with pores and clogging etc. Can you recommend a post-work-out cleanse and pore tightener?’

From Dr Sue Mayou, Consultant Dermatologist and member of the Neutrogena Skin Council: Firstly, make sure you remove all make-up before your yoga session, which will allow you to sweat freely without clogging the pores, which both causes skin problems and aggravates existing ones. It is important to cleanse skin twice a day and I would choose a fragrance-free, non-comedogenic cleanser to help prevent further clogging of the pores or one that contains salicylic acid to combat spots. Keep your hair clean as the oil in your hair will affect the skin on your forehead. You may also need to use a lighter moisturiser. It is also important to keep hydrated by drinking enough water when working out and sweating, as it is the water we drink which is the source of our skin’s hydration.
